The Microsoft Cognitive Toolkit icon

The Microsoft Cognitive Toolkit

The Microsoft Cognitive Toolkit icon

The Microsoft Cognitive Toolkit

  0
Бесплатное ПО Открытый код
Категории: Разработка
Платформы: Linux Windows
Особенности:
cntk gpu c-plus-plus искусственный интеллект neural-networks deep-learning python ann



Microsoft Cognitive Toolkit, ранее известный как CNTK, дает вам возможность
использовать интеллектуальные возможности в массивных наборах данных
посредством глубокого обучения, обеспечивая бескомпромиссное масштабирование,
скорость и точность с качеством коммерческого уровня и совместимостью с
языками программирования и алгоритмами, которые вы уже используете.

Он может быть включен в качестве библиотеки в ваши программы на Python или C
++ или использоваться в качестве автономного инструмента машинного обучения
через собственный язык описания моделей (BrainScript).

CNTK поддерживает 64-битные операционные системы Linux или 64-битные Windows.
Для установки вы можете выбрать предварительно скомпилированные бинарные
пакеты или скомпилировать Toolkit из исходного кода, предоставленного в
Github.

Высоко оптимизированные, встроенные компоненты

Компоненты могут обрабатывать многомерные плотные или разреженные данные из
Python, C ++ или BrainScript
FFN, CNN, RNN / LSTM, нормализация партии, последовательность к
последовательности с вниманием и многое другое
Усиленное обучение, генеративные состязательные сети, контролируемое и
неконтролируемое обучение
Возможность добавлять новые определяемые пользователем основные компоненты на
GPU из Python
Автоматическая настройка гиперпараметра
Встроенные считыватели, оптимизированные для массивных наборов данных

Эффективное использование ресурсов

Параллелизм с точностью на нескольких GPU / машинах через 1-битный SGD и Block
Momentum
Совместное использование памяти и другие встроенные методы для размещения даже
самых больших моделей в памяти GPU

Легко выразить свои собственные сети

Полные API для определения сетей, учащихся, читателей, обучения и оценки из
Python, C ++ и BrainScript
Оценить модели с помощью Python, C ++, C # и BrainScript
Взаимодействие с NumPy
Доступны как высокоуровневые, так и низкоуровневые API для простоты
использования и гибкости.
Автоматический вывод формы на основе ваших данных
Полностью оптимизированные символьные петли RNN (развертывание не требуется)

Обучение и хостинг с Azure

Использует преимущества высокоскоростных ресурсов при использовании с
графическим процессором Azure и сетями Azure.
Легко размещайте обученные модели в Azure и добавляйте обучение в режиме
реального времени, если это необходимо

Аналоги (6):

  • TensorFlow

    TensorFlow - это программная библиотека с открытым исходным кодом для машинного обучения в различных видах восприятия ...
      15
    Бесплатное ПО Открытый код
    Mac Linux
    machine-learning-library ai-libraries machine-learning-api machine-learning machine-learning-libraries искусственный интеллект ai-library knowledge-engine
  • CatBoost

    CatBoost - это библиотека градиентов с открытым исходным кодом для поддержки деревьев решений с категориальными функциями ...
      1
    Бесплатное ПО Открытый код
    Mac Linux Windows
    machine-learning машинное обучение
  • Darknet

    Darknet: нейросети с открытым исходным кодом в C
      1
    Бесплатное ПО Открытый код
    Linux
    neural video-recognition image-recognition neural-networks convolutional-neural-network
  • mlpack

    mlpack - это библиотека машинного обучения C ++ с акцентом на масштабируемость, скорость и простоту использования.
      1
    Бесплатное ПО Открытый код
    Linux Web Windows Mac
    artificial-inteligence искусственный интеллект machine-learning машинное обучение
  • Training Mule

    Training Mule позволяет вам или вашей команде легко маркировать изображения, предоставляя вам наборы данных, которые ...
      1
    Бесплатное ПО
    Web
    convolutionalneuralnetwork машинное обучение classifier tensor-flow object-detection machine-learning rnn imagerecognition r-cnn objectdetection image-recognition deeplearning deep-learning computer-vision convolutional-neural-network dataset computervision
  • Cloud AutoML

    Machine-learning software made by Google.
      0
    Бесплатное ПО
    Web
    development